Transforming Learning: Student Information Systems in the Future of African Universities
The landscape of higher education throughout Africa is experiencing a dramatic transformation. As institutions strive to optimize the student experience and respond to global trends, Student Information Systems (SIS) are emerging/gaining traction as key enablers of this change. These comprehensive systems deliver a centralized platform for managing critical student data, streamlining administrative processes, and unlocking/empowering new opportunities for personalized learning.
- Utilizing SIS in African universities can lead to/result in a number of distinct benefits. For instance, SIS can automate/streamline administrative tasks such as enrollment, registration/sign-up, and fee payment, enabling valuable staff time to focus on individualized student needs.
- Additionally, SIS can enhance/improve communication between students, faculty, and administrators through robust online platforms. This can encourage a more collaborative/interactive learning environment.
- Furthermore, SIS can yield critical information about student performance, allowing institutions to pinpoint areas for improvement and adjust their curricula cater to the evolving needs of students.

Factors such as limited financial support, infrastructure/technology gaps, and a need for in-depth training can constitute barriers to successful implementation.
Addressing/Overcoming/Navigating these challenges will require a integrated approach involving collaboration between universities, governments, technology providers, and international organizations. By allocating resources in infrastructure development, encouraging partnerships, and focusing on capacity building initiatives, Africa can unlock the full potential of SIS to transform higher education and empower future generations.

Bridging the Gap: Student Information Systems for African Higher Learning Institutions
Higher learning institutions in Africa face a number of challenges. One of the most significant is the need to improve access to information and resources for students. Conventional methods of data management are often inefficient and unsatisfactory, leading to a host of problems, including difficulty in tracking student progress, managing enrollment, and delivering timely support services. To address these challenges, many African higher learning institutions are turning to innovative student information systems (SIS).
These systems offer a wide range of benefits, such as:
* Improved streamlining of administrative tasks
* Enhanced engagement between students and faculty
* Real-time access to student data for informed decision-making
* Elevated transparency and accountability in educational processes
By implementing SIS, African higher learning institutions can bridge the gap and pave the way for a brighter future for students across the continent.
